"mountainous Village Society" And The Transformation Of Water Management

In order to explain the dynamic process of the water management in the Mountainous Village society,this article selected Lü-hui in Hui-zhou as an example.This passage was divided its history from the Song Dynasty to the Republic of China into three parts: the construction family's fame(Fangs),the cultural invention(a water deity named Lü-Mingyuan)and the practicing institution(water control system).This paper considers that the loose structure caused by natural environment,the trans-regional connection produced by Mountainous Village Economics,the formation of the core areas in lowland led by commercial and merchants,are important factors affecting Lü-hui's management.Under the affection of those factors,water management has formed many characteristics such as the long-term sustainability of management organizations,the right of water management power belongs to the people who live in the end of the channel,the organizers of water management have been multiple due to the different environment(servants or land-owners),the border of irrigation area is unstable.Thus,state intervention has been active and necessary since the Song Dynasty.The formation of the Guanjia system in Lü-hui's management is an example.These factors and characteristics also show that although the water management in the Mountainous Village society can reflect the transformation of local community leaders(from local stronger to clans and gentlemen),there is no water-centered society”.
